The invention discloses a preparation method of a ceramic insulator. The ceramic insulator comprises the following raw materials in parts by weight; 8-17 parts of potassium feldspar, 15-30 parts of black clay, 13-18 parts of mica powder, 7-12 parts of precipitated white carbon black, 6-11 parts of silicon carbide, 9-18 parts of Xinhui soil, 4-6 parts of lead-antimony alloy glue, 3-8 parts of glassfiber, 10-20 parts of Ninghai soil, 1-2 parts of nano zinc oxide, 0.5-0.9 part of a dispersing agent and 0.8-1.3 parts of a water reducing agent. The environment-friendly weather-proof high-strengthpower insulator has the advantages of aging resistance, corrosion resistance, good insulating property and high mechanical strength; meanwhile, in the preparation method provided by the invention, integral firing and molding is adopted, so that the process that an upper part and a lower part are glued by an adhesive in the existing split design is effectively avoided, the product is made of one material from top to bottom, the safety and reliability of the product in application are improved, and the preparation method has a relatively high practical value and a good application prospect.
